git://git.kernel.org/pub/scm/linux/kernel/git/jmorris/linux-security Pull integrity updates from James Morris: "In Linux 4.19, a new LSM hook named security_kernel_load_data was upstreamed, allowing LSMs and IMA to prevent the kexec_load syscall. Different signature verification methods exist for verifying the kexec'ed kernel image. This adds additional support in IMA to prevent loading unsigned kernel images via the kexec_load syscall, independently of the IMA policy rules, based on the runtime "secure boot" flag. An initial IMA kselftest is included. In addition, this pull request defines a new, separate keyring named ".platform" for storing the preboot/firmware keys needed for verifying the kexec'ed kernel image's signature and includes the associated IMA kexec usage of the ".platform" keyring. 2019-01-02NFS: Make "port=" mount option optional for RDMA mountsChuck Lever1-2/+8
Having to specify "proto=rdma,port=20049" is cumbersome. RFC 8267 Section 6.3 requires NFSv4 clients to use "the alternative well-known port number", which is 20049. Make the use of the well- known port number automatic, just as it is for NFS/TCP and port 2049. For NFSv2/3, Section 4.2 allows clients to simply choose 20049 as the default or use rpcbind. I don't know of an NFS/RDMA server implementation that registers it's NFS/RDMA service with rpcbind, so automatically choosing 20049 seems like the better choice. 2019-01-02xprtrdma: Plant XID in on-the-wire RDMA offset (FRWR)Chuck Lever3-5/+8
Place the associated RPC transaction's XID in the upper 32 bits of each RDMA segment's rdma_offset field. There are two reasons to do this: - The R_key only has 8 bits that are different from registration to registration. The XID adds more uniqueness to each RDMA segment to reduce the likelihood of a software bug on the server reading from or writing into memory it's not supposed to. - On-the-wire RDMA Read and Write requests do not otherwise carry any identifier that matches them up to an RPC. The XID in the upper 32 bits will act as an eye-catcher in network captures. 2019-01-02xprtrdma: Remove support for FMR memory registrationChuck Lever4-359/+2
FMR is not supported on most recent RDMA devices. It is also less secure than FRWR because an FMR memory registration can expose adjacent bytes to remote reading or writing. As discussed during the RDMA BoF at LPC 2018, it is time to remove support for FMR in the NFS/RDMA client stack. Note that NFS/RDMA server-side uses either local memory registration or FRWR. FMR is not used. There are a few Infiniband/RoCE devices in the kernel tree that do not appear to support MEM_MGT_EXTENSIONS (FRWR), and therefore will not support client-side NFS/RDMA after this patch. 2019-01-02xprtrdma: Reduce max_frwr_depthChuck Lever1-4/+11
Some devices advertise a large max_fast_reg_page_list_len capability, but perform optimally when MRs are significantly smaller than that depth -- probably when the MR itself is no larger than a page. By default, the RDMA R/W core API uses max_sge_rd as the maximum page depth for MRs. For some devices, the value of max_sge_rd is 1, which is also not optimal. Thus, when max_sge_rd is larger than 1, use that value. Otherwise use the value of the max_fast_reg_page_list_len attribute. I've tested this with CX-3 Pro, FastLinq, and CX-5 devices. 2019-01-02xprtrdma: Don't wake pending tasks until disconnect is doneChuck Lever5-17/+23
Transport disconnect processing does a "wake pending tasks" at various points. Suppose an RPC Reply is being processed. The RPC task that Reply goes with is waiting on the pending queue. If a disconnect wake-up happens before reply processing is done, that reply, even if it is good, is thrown away, and the RPC has to be sent again. This window apparently does not exist for socket transports because there is a lock held while a reply is being received which prevents the wake-up call until after reply processing is done. To resolve this, all RPC replies being processed on an RPC-over-RDMA transport have to complete before pending tasks are awoken due to a transport disconnect. Callers that already hold the transport write lock may invoke ->ops->close directly. Others use a generic helper that schedules a close when the write lock can be taken safely. 2019-01-02thermal: armada: add overheat interrupt supportMiquel Raynal1-1/+269
The IP can manage to trigger interrupts on overheat situation from all the sensors. However, the interrupt source changes along with the last selected source (ie. the last read sensor), which is an inconsistent behavior. Avoid possible glitches by always selecting back only one channel which will then be referenced as the "overheat_sensor" (arbitrarily: the first in the DT which has a critical trip point filled in). It is possible that the scan of all thermal zone nodes did not bring a critical trip point from which the overheat interrupt could be configured. In this case just complain but do not fail the probe. Also disable sensor switch during overheat situations because changing the channel while the system is too hot could clear the overheat state by changing the source while the temperature is still very high. Even if the overheat state is not declared, overheat interrupt must be cleared by reading the DFX interrupt cause _after_ the temperature has fallen down to the low threshold, otherwise future possible interrupts would not be served. A work polls the corresponding register until the overheat flag gets cleared in this case.
